MPC Container Ships Reports Q4 2025 Results

24. February 2026 kl. 07:00

Oslo, Norway, 24 February 2026 - MPC Container Ships ("MPCC" or the "Company", Oslo Børs Ticker: MPCC), today presented its quarterly results for the fourth quarter of 2025. The Company delivered another quarter with solid operational and financial performance, supported by a strong contract backlog with 97% of open days covered in 2026, 58% in 2027 and 35% in 2028. Following the distribution policy a quarterly dividend of USD 0.05 per share is declared, corresponding to 50% of adjusted net profit.

Highlights Q4 2025:

* Charter backlog of USD 2.0 billion with 97% contract coverage for 2026 and high coverage for 2027 (58%), as well as 2028 (35%) * Quarterly recurring dividend of USD 0.05 per share * Financial guidance for 2026 of operating revenues in the range of USD 450-460 million and EBITDA in the range of USD 240-260 million * Continued robust operations with high fleet utilization of 98.1% (Q4 2024: 97.4%) and adj. average TCE of USD 25,551 per day (Q4 2024: USD 25,190) * Operating revenues of USD 127.0 million (Q4 2024: USD 130.0 million) and EBITDA of USD 76.0 million (Q4 2024: USD 83.3 million). EBITDA adjusted for non-recurring items was USD 76.0 million (Q4 2024: USD 72.3 million) * The balance sheet remains solid, with 32 debt-free vessels and a leverage ratio of 33.0% * Entered into contracts for the construction of six 3,700 TEU vessels with long-term charters * The Group's fleet consisted of 51 vessels, with an aggregate capacity of approximately 130,000 TEU. Additionally, the Group has 17 newbuildings on order, bringing the total capacity to approximately 170,000 TEU

Co-CEO and CFO Moritz Fuhrmann comments:

"MPCC's performance in Q4 and throughout 2025 reflects disciplined execution and a proactive commercial strategy amid global market volatility. We capitalized on resilient charter markets to increase our backlog to around USD 2 billion and secured more than 97% of 2026 open days, providing strong earnings visibility for the years ahead.

At the same time, we continued to advance our fleet modernization program, balancing divestments with the addition of 16 state-of-the-art newbuildings, while maintaining moderate leverage and financial flexibility. This balanced approach underpins the announcement of our 17th consecutive dividend in March 2026."

About MPC Container Ships: MPC Container Ships ASA (ticker code "MPCC") is a leading container tonnage provider focusing on small to mid-size container ships. Its main activity is to own and operate a portfolio of container ships serving intra-regional trade lanes on fixed-rate charters. The Company is registered and has its business office in Oslo, Norway. For more information, please visit www.mpc-container.com.
